Author: Jane L. Borthwick, 1813 - 97; Nicolaus Ludwig von Zinzendorf, 1700 - 60 Hymnal: Service Book and Hymnal of the Lutheran Church in America #532 (1958) Lyrics: 1 Jesus, still lead on,
Till our rest is won;
And, although the way be cheerless,
We will follow, calm and fearless;
Guide us by thy hand
To our fatherland.
2 If the way be drear,
If the foe be near,
Let not faithless fears o'ertake us,
Let not faith and hope forsake us;
For through many a foe
To our home we go. A-men.
3 When we seek relief
From a long-felt grief,
When temptations come alluring
Make us patient and enduring;
Show us that bright shore
Where we weep no more.
4 Jesus, still lead on,
Till our rest be won;
Heavenly Leader, still direct us,
Still support, console, protect us,
Till we safely stand
In our fatherland!
